Ponta da Barra Beach offers a refreshing change of scenery from the more frequented parts of Barra. This peninsula-side haven presents a canvas of soft, golden sand, where the gentle lapping of the Indian Ocean provides a constant, soothing soundtrack. The air carries the scent of salt and sun, a natural perfume that invigorates and relaxes in equal measure. You’ll discover ample space to unfurl your towel, feeling the fine grains warm beneath your fingers.
The waters here are a vibrant turquoise, often calm enough for a leisurely swim or an exploratory snorkel. Beneath the surface, a world of coral gardens and darting fish awaits, a technicolor spectacle for those who venture in. Above water, the beach is framed by sparse coastal vegetation, offering pockets of shade for a midday respite from the sun’s embrace. Keep an eye out for local dhows sailing past, their triangular sails silhouetted against the vast blue.

Ponta da Barra Beach is generally safe for swimming and is noted for snorkeling, suggesting calmer waters in certain areas. However, as with any coastal area, it's important to be aware of currents and tides, which can vary. There are unlikely to be dedicated lifeguards, so always exercise caution, especially when snorkeling. Check local conditions and avoid venturing out alone or in rough seas.
The best time to visit Ponta da Barra Beach for fewer crowds and good weather typically falls during the dry season, which offers pleasant temperatures and minimal rainfall. Visiting outside of major public holidays and school vacation periods will also help ensure a more tranquil experience. This allows you to enjoy the scenic beauty and activities like snorkeling without significant tourist pressure.
Ponta da Barra Beach is located in Barra, Inhambane Province. Access is generally straightforward, often involving a drive from Inhambane town. Many lodges and resorts in the Barra area offer transfers, or you can hire a taxi or use local transport. If driving yourself, ensure your vehicle is suitable for potentially sandy or unpaved roads, especially closer to the beach area.
Ponta da Barra Beach benefits from its proximity to Barra's main resort strip, offering a good range of food and lodging options. You can find various lodges, resorts, and guesthouses catering to different budgets. Restaurants typically serve fresh seafood and international cuisine. It's advisable to book accommodation in advance, especially during peak seasons, to secure your preferred choice.
Ponta da Barra Beach is unique as a quieter peninsula-side beach area that complements Barra’s main resort strip. It's particularly appealing for families due to potentially calmer waters and its 'scenic' tag. Snorkeling enthusiasts will appreciate the access to underwater life, making it an excellent spot to explore the marine environment without the bustling atmosphere of the main beach.
